September 2017 21:46:56 MESZ schrieb Paul-Andre Panon <paul-andre.pa...@avigilon.com>: >We switched to Spacewalk 2.7 late last week to see how things are >working out with Ubuntu and the PR500 changes. It does seem to have >improved a lot but we're still seeing some issues. We have some systems >where Spacewalk appears to recommend upgrading to packages that are >actually a downgrade. > >Latest Package > Installed Package >compiz-0.9.11+14.04.20140409-0ubuntu1:1.all-deb > compiz-0.9.11.3+14.04.20160425-0ubuntu1:1.all-deb >compiz-core-0.9.11+14.04.20140409-0ubuntu1:1.amd64-deb > compiz-core-0.9.11.3+14.04.20160425-0ubuntu1:1.amd64-deb >compiz-gnome-0.9.11+14.04.20140409-0ubuntu1:1.amd64-deb > compiz-gnome-0.9.11.3+14.04.20160425-0ubuntu1:1.amd64-deb >compiz-plugins-default-0.9.11+14.04.20140409-0ubuntu1:1.amd64-deb > compiz-plugins-default-0.9.11.3+14.04.20160425-0ubuntu1:1.amd64-deb >gcc-4.9-base-4.9-20140406-0ubuntu1.amd64-deb > gcc-4.9-base-4.9.3-0ubuntu4.amd64-deb >libcompizconfig0-0.9.11+14.04.20140409-0ubuntu1:1.amd64-deb > libcompizconfig0-0.9.11.3+14.04.20160425-0ubuntu1:1.amd64-deb >libdecoration0-0.9.11+14.04.20140409-0ubuntu1:1.amd64-deb > libdecoration0-0.9.11.3+14.04.20160425-0ubuntu1:1.amd64-deb >libgcc1-4.9-20140406-0ubuntu1:1.amd64-deb > libgcc1-4.9.3-0ubuntu4:1.amd64-deb > >If we select them by accident, the client notices that the packages are >a downgrade and refuses to install them.
